Country homes without ice houses and too far from town to have access
to manufactured ice may have an iceless refrigerator as a good
substitute. This convenience comprises a simple wooden frame with a
covering of canton flannel, burlap, Indian-head cloth or linen crash
made to fit so that little air is admitted into it. Wicks made of the
same material as the cover are tacked on top of each side of the cover
and extend over into the pan of water sitting on top of the frame. This
water is taken up by the wicks and carried down on the sides of the
cover by capillary attraction when evaporation takes place, drawing
the heat from the inside and lowering the temperature. The more rapid
the evaporation, the lower the temperature. Tests have shown that if
the refrigerator is kept in a place where the air circulates around it
freely, a temperature of 50 degrees Fahrenheit may be obtained.
MATERIALS:
40’ of white pine.
1 pair of 1½” (butt) hinges to fasten the door.
1 2” gate hook to close screen door.
½ lb. 5-penny nails to build frame.
3½ yds. wire screening to cover frame.
4 sq. ft. sheet zinc to make shelves.
1 pt. white paint.
1 can white enamel.
1 square pan for top of refrigerator.
1 large pan for bottom.
Sandpaper.
2 cards of snap hooks and eyes to put on cover.
5 yds. white canton flannel.
DIMENSIONS:
_Frame_: 4 pieces ½” thick × 3” wide × 48” long, for upright
pieces.
16 pieces 1” thick × 1” wide × 16” long, to be used as
crosspieces for top, bottom, and shelves.
_Door_: 2 pieces ½” thick × 3” wide × 39” long, for upright
pieces.
2 pieces 1” thick × 1” wide × 16” long, for crosspieces.
